A sleeping pad does more than cushion you from roots and rocks—it’s a critical part of your sleep system that adds warmth and helps you recover for the next day. With foam mats, ultralight air pads, insulated inflatables, and self-inflating models on the shelves, the best choice depends on how and where you camp. Here’s a clear, step-by-step guide to narrowing the field.
Start with your typical trip style
If most nights are spent beside the car, prioritize comfort and convenience. Thick, wide, self-inflating pads and plush air mats feel close to a real mattress, and weight isn’t a deal breaker. Backpackers and thru-hikers, by contrast, need low weight and compact packed size—look to ultralight air pads or durable closed-cell foam that can ride outside the pack. Winter travelers should focus on insulation: an R-value around 5 or higher helps keep ground cold from sapping your heat. In deep cold, pairing a foam pad under an insulated air pad adds warmth and redundancy.
Match the pad to your sleeping style and size
Think about how you sleep. Side sleepers often prefer thicker pads for hip and shoulder relief; restless sleepers benefit from extra width or anti-slip textures that help keep the bag planted. A standard backpacking length is about 72 inches, with wide or long versions available for broader frames or taller users. Short (torso-length) pads save weight and space; many hikers place a pack under their calves and feet to extend insulation. Tapered and mummy-shaped pads trim ounces by narrowing at the legs, while rectangular pads maximize surface area for car camping comfort.
Balance weight with packability
There’s a trade-off: heavier pads are usually cushier and quieter but bulkier; ultralight pads pack tiny and shave ounces, though they may be thinner or crinklier. Air pads generally compress smallest; foam pads are nearly bombproof and can’t puncture but take up more room and ride best on the outside of a pack. Choose according to your daily mileage, tolerance for firm sleep surfaces, and expected temperatures.
Understand construction and setup
Self-inflating vs. air pads: Self-inflating models use open-cell foam to pull in air when the valve opens; you top off with a few breaths and you’re done. They tend to be durable, supportive, and heavier. Air pads rely almost entirely on air; many now include pump sacks or integrated pumps to speed inflation and reduce moisture inside the pad.
Valves: Twist-and-pull valves are simple and familiar. One-way and high-flow flat valves make inflation faster and deflation easier, and often interface with pump sacks. Large roll-top style inlets on some pads move big air quickly.
Baffles and materials: Horizontal baffles distribute weight evenly; vertical baffles can feel more “cradling” but may taco around the body if overinflated. Quilted cell patterns aim for mattress-like stability. Side rails help keep you centered. Fabrics are typically nylon or polyester in varying deniers: higher denier is tougher and heavier; lower denier is lighter but more delicate. Nylon often wins on strength-to-weight; polyester resists UV better and absorbs less moisture. Whatever you choose, carry a small repair kit for field fixes.
Extras that matter (to some)
Hammock pads use winged shapes to insulate your shoulders and hips from drafts and can double as roomy car-camping pads, though they add bulk. Doublewide pads are great for couples and reduce the midnight gap that forms when two singles drift apart. Pad-to-bag integration systems use sleeves or straps to keep everything aligned through the night. Many lightweight inflatables include a stuff sack that doubles as a pump; some pads add small integrated pillows or textured tops to cut sliding.
Use R-value as your warmth guide
R-value estimates how well a pad resists heat loss to the ground. Higher is warmer. While testing methods vary, the scale is still a useful compass: lower R-values suit hot summer campouts; midrange numbers fit most three-season trips; high R-values shine on snow and frozen ground. If you sleep cold, pick the warmer option or stack pads.
Set a realistic budget
Cost tracks with materials, weight, durability, and warmth. Ultralight and high-R insulated air pads sit at the top end; thick self-inflating models for car camping vary by brand and features; closed-cell foam remains the budget workhorse. Decide which attributes matter most—warmth, comfort, weight, durability—and spend where those priorities live. A good pad, chosen for your conditions, will improve sleep quality more than almost any other single piece of camping gear.
